Hala Sufi, Purdue
SO, Tucson, Ariz./Catalina Foothills

Sufi, ranked 74th last week, won four matches over the weekend to earn Athlete of the Week honors. Purdue's No. 1 singles player beat Nicole Bouffler of Long Beach State and Lindsey Adams of Ohio State in straight sets, surrendering a total of just eight games in the two victories. Her win over Adams was the match-clincher in Purdue's 6-1 win over the Buckeyes; she also provided the clinching doubles point with Alyssa Rodriguez at No. 3 (9-8 over Messmer/Ruzimovsky). The team victory over Ohio State was the Boilermakers' first on the road this season, and first in Columbus since 1998. Two days earlier, at home against the 49ers, Sufi's win over Bouffler at No. 1 clinched the match for the Boilermakers. Sufi has now won three straight singles and three straight doubles matches, while leading Purdue to a season-best three-match win streak.

This is Sufi's third career Athlete of the Week selection and the first this season.  As a freshman, she was honored by the League on March 11 and 23, 2004.
